Embracing the Power Within: Chantal Sutherland’s Inspirational Call to Self-Belief and Courage - In the labyrinth of life's challenges and uncertainties, where obstacles loom large and fears threaten to hold us back, Chantal Sutherland offers a resounding call to action: "Believe in yourself, take on your challenges, dig deep within yourself to conquer fears." With these empowering words, Sutherland encapsulates a profound truth about the transformative power of self-belief, resilience, and the unwavering courage to confront our fears head-on. At its essence, Sutherland's quote speaks to the intrinsic connection between self-belief and personal empowerment—a recognition that true strength and resilience emerge when we trust in our abilities, embrace our challenges, and confront our fears with courage and determination. In a world often defined by doubt and uncertainty, it is all too easy to succumb to the paralyzing grip of fear, allowing it to dictate our choices and limit our potential. Yet, Sutherland reminds us that the key to unlocking our fullest potential lies not in avoiding challenges or sidestepping obstacles, but in embracing them as opportunities for growth, learning, and self-discovery. For Sutherland, this philosophy is not merely a matter of theory but a lived reality that has guided her own journey of personal and professional growth. As a renowned jockey and inspirational speaker, she has faced her fair share of challenges and setbacks, yet she has refused to be defined by them. Through her unwavering commitment to self-belief, resilience, and the pursuit of excellence, she has emerged as a symbol of empowerment and inspiration for countless individuals around the world, proving that with courage and determination, anything is possible. Moreover, Sutherland's insight underscores the importance of cultivating a mindset of resilience and self-reliance—a recognition that our ability to overcome challenges and achieve our goals lies not in external validation or support, but in the strength and resourcefulness that reside within each of us. When we believe in ourselves and trust in our abilities, we tap into a wellspring of inner strength and resilience that enables us to confront even the most daunting obstacles with confidence and determination. However, it is essential to recognize that the journey of self-belief and courage is not always easy or without challenges. Along the way, we may encounter setbacks, failures, and moments of doubt that test our resolve and resilience. Yet, it is precisely in these moments of adversity that Sutherland's advice rings true—urging us to dig deep within ourselves, to confront our fears head-on, and to persevere in the face of uncertainty. In conclusion, Chantal Sutherland's quote—"Believe in yourself, take on your challenges, dig deep within yourself to conquer fears."—serves as a powerful reminder of the transformative power of self-belief, resilience, and courage in the pursuit of personal and professional success. As we navigate the twists and turns of life's journey, let us heed Sutherland's wisdom and embrace our challenges with courage and determination, knowing that the true measure of our strength lies not in our ability to avoid obstacles, but in our willingness to confront them head-on, with unwavering belief in ourselves and our capacity to overcome.

Introduction: Protein is an essential macronutrient that plays a critical role in various bodily functions, including muscle repair and growth, enzyme production, hormone regulation, and immune function. While carbohydrates and fats also provide energy, protein serves as the building block for tissues and organs. Adequate protein intake is necessary to maintain overall health and well-being. In this article, we explore the consequences of not consuming any protein in a day and the potential effects on the body.

Muscle Loss and Weakness: One of the most immediate effects of protein deprivation is muscle loss and weakness. Without an adequate supply of dietary protein, the body begins to break down muscle tissue to obtain the amino acids needed for essential functions. This process, known as muscle catabolism, can lead to muscle wasting, decreased strength, and impaired physical performance. Over time, prolonged protein deficiency may result in muscle atrophy, making everyday tasks more challenging and increasing the risk of injuries.

Impaired Wound Healing: Protein is essential for the repair and regeneration of tissues, including skin, muscles, and organs. Without an adequate supply of protein, the body’s ability to heal wounds and injuries is compromised. Protein deficiency can delay the healing process, prolonging recovery time and increasing the risk of complications, such as infections. Proper nutrition, including adequate protein intake, is crucial for supporting optimal wound healing and tissue repair.

Weakened Immune System: Protein plays a vital role in immune function, as antibodies, enzymes, and immune cells are all composed of proteins. A deficiency in dietary protein can weaken the immune system, making the body more susceptible to infections and illnesses. Without enough protein, the production of antibodies and immune cells may be impaired, compromising the body’s ability to fight off pathogens. Chronic protein deficiency may lead to recurrent infections and a higher risk of developing serious health conditions.

Decreased Bone Density: Protein is not only essential for muscle health but also for maintaining bone strength and density. Collagen, the main protein found in bones, provides structural support and helps prevent fractures and osteoporosis. Inadequate protein intake can lead to decreased bone density and an increased risk of fractures, especially in older adults. Additionally, protein deficiency may impair calcium absorption and metabolism, further contributing to bone health issues.

Changes in Hair, Skin, and Nails: Protein deficiency can manifest in visible changes to the hair, skin, and nails. Protein is necessary for the production of keratin, a fibrous protein that forms the structural framework of these tissues. Without enough protein, hair may become brittle and prone to breakage, skin may appear dry and flaky, and nails may become weak and brittle. These changes are often reversible with adequate protein intake but may persist if deficiency continues.

Conclusion: In conclusion, protein is a vital nutrient that plays numerous roles in the body, from supporting muscle growth and repair to maintaining immune function and bone health. Not consuming any protein in a day can have significant consequences on overall health and well-being, including muscle loss, weakened immune system, impaired wound healing, decreased bone density, and changes in hair, skin, and nails. It’s essential to prioritize a balanced diet that includes an adequate intake of protein-rich foods to support optimal health and prevent deficiencies. If you have concerns about your protein intake or dietary habits, consult with a healthcare professional or registered dietitian for personalized guidance and recommendations.
